Discover Yorba Regional Park: An Urban Oasis
Located approximately 10 miles east of downtown Anaheim at the entrance of Santa Ana Canyon, Yorba Regional Park is a verdant sanctuary amidst the city's concrete surroundings.
Features and Activities
The park boasts four lakes and connecting streams, biking and jogging paths, and equestrian trails. Additionally, there are more than 400 picnic tables equipped with barbecue grills and restrooms, making it an ideal destination for families looking to escape the hustle and bustle of Disneyland.
Visitors can also find a bicycle rental shop at the park, Wheel Fun Rentals, which offers a variety of bikes, kayaks, and pedal boats. For those interested in a more extended adventure, consider renting a bike to ride the 20-mile-long Santa Ana River Trail, which eventually leads to the Pacific Ocean.

Operating Hours and Fees
The park operates from 7 a.m. to 6 p.m. during fall and winter, extending its hours until 9 p.m. in the spring and summer. Entry to the park is free, but there is a parking fee of $3 per vehicle from Monday to Friday and $5 on Saturdays and Sundays.
